A Night of Fire and Fear at Salem University
What begins as a quiet evening at Salem University soon spirals into a life-or-death situation. On September 29, 2025, students’ peaceful routines are shattered when flames engulf a dormitory, threatening not just property but lives. The fire centers on the room belonging to Holly Jonas and Ari Horton, instantly raising alarm among the Salem community.
But this blaze is no mere accident—it’s the direct result of malicious actions. Sophia Choi, whose increasingly dangerous schemes have rattled Salem in recent weeks, drugged Holly’s drink earlier in the evening. Left unconscious and defenseless, Holly accidentally knocked over a burning candle into a trash can, sparking an inferno that quickly spread.
Brady Black happens to arrive at Salem University that very night to visit his son, Tate. As soon as he enters the main hall, he smells the smoke creeping through the corridors. Panic strikes when Tate realizes Holly is still inside the burning dorm. Ari, horrified, confirms their worst fear—Holly never made it out. With smoke thickening by the second, Tate and Brady must risk everything to save her before tragedy strikes.

Jeremy Horton’s Sinister Return
Even as flames rage at the university, another fire brews in Salem—this one from Stephanie Johnson’s past. Fans of the soap will remember Jeremy Horton, originally played by Trevor Donovan during his controversial 2007 storyline. Back then, Jeremy was one of Salem’s most manipulative and abusive figures, leaving lasting scars on Stephanie. Now, nearly two decades later, he has returned—and his intentions are nothing short of sinister.
For months, Stephanie has been plagued by paranoia, sensing someone lurking in the shadows. Her fears weren’t unfounded. The trigger for Jeremy’s comeback lies in Stephanie’s success as a novelist. Writing under the pseudonym Anastasia Sans, Stephanie published a book that skyrocketed in popularity. But beneath the layers of fiction lay painful truths—her tumultuous relationship with Jeremy thinly veiled in narrative form.
Jeremy has discovered the book and is furious that his abusive history has been laid bare for the world to see. Fueled by obsession and resentment, he returns to Salem determined to confront Stephanie, reclaim control, and perhaps even profit from her success.

Casting Shake-Up: A New Jeremy Horton
Behind the scenes, industry whispers suggest that actor Michael Ro, best known to daytime fans for his role as Travis Crawford on The Young and the Restless, has been tapped to play the recast Jeremy Horton. His rumored debut in October aligns perfectly with the Horton Free Clinic dedication, fueling speculation that Jeremy’s storyline is set to expand well beyond a brief return.
This recasting choice signals that Days of Our Lives is investing heavily in Jeremy’s character, potentially positioning him as a central villain in upcoming months.
